The legal alcohol limit is typically calculated based on the level of alcohol in a person's blood, commonly measured as grams of alcohol per 100 milliliters of blood. This calculation is used to determine if a person is driving under the influence of alcohol and varies by country or state, with limits typically set at 0.08% or lower.
In Florida, the legal alcohol limit for a Class A driver is 0.04%. This means that a driver operating a commercial vehicle with a blood alcohol concentration (BAC) of 0.04% or higher is considered legally intoxicated. It is lower than the limit for non-commercial drivers, which is 0.08%.

In Kansas, the legal limit for blood alcohol concentration (BAC) while driving is 0.08% for most adults. For commercial drivers, the limit is lower at 0.04%. Additionally, drivers under the age of 21 are subject to a zero-tolerance policy, meaning any detectable alcohol can result in penalties.
It varies depending upon the country you live in. In the United Kingdom, the age limit for both smoking and drinking is 18. In the United States of America, the age limit for drinking is 21, whereas the age limit for smoking depends upon which State you live in.
In California, the legal blood alcohol concentration (BAC) limit for drivers over the age of 21 is 0.08%. For commercial drivers, the limit is lower at 0.04%, and for drivers under the age of 21, any detectable amount of alcohol (0.01% or higher) can result in penalties. These regulations are in place to promote road safety and reduce alcohol-related accidents.
